Changing random avatars to robohash.
This commit is contained in:
parent
0d12567808
commit
7ee848e99d
|
@ -27,7 +27,7 @@ var interfaceConfig = {
|
|||
* Whether to only show the filmstrip (and hide the toolbar).
|
||||
*/
|
||||
filmStripOnly: false,
|
||||
RANDOM_AVATAR_URL_PREFIX: "http://abotars.hipch.at/meeple/",
|
||||
RANDOM_AVATAR_URL_SUFFIX: ".png",
|
||||
RANDOM_AVATAR_URL_PREFIX: false,
|
||||
RANDOM_AVATAR_URL_SUFFIX: false,
|
||||
FILM_STRIP_MAX_HEIGHT: 120
|
||||
};
|
||||
|
|
|
@ -44,18 +44,26 @@ export default {
|
|||
if (!avatarId) {
|
||||
console.warn(
|
||||
`No avatar stored yet for ${userId} - using ID as avatar ID`);
|
||||
console.log("USER ID ", userId);
|
||||
avatarId = userId;
|
||||
}
|
||||
avatarId = MD5.hexdigest(avatarId.trim().toLowerCase());
|
||||
|
||||
// Default to using gravatar.
|
||||
let urlPref = 'https://www.gravatar.com/avatar/';
|
||||
let urlSuf = "?d=wavatar&size=100";
|
||||
|
||||
if (random && interfaceConfig.RANDOM_AVATAR_URL_PREFIX) {
|
||||
let urlPref = null;
|
||||
let urlSuf = null;
|
||||
if (!random) {
|
||||
urlPref = 'https://www.gravatar.com/avatar/';
|
||||
urlSuf = "?d=wavatar&size=200";
|
||||
}
|
||||
else if (random && interfaceConfig.RANDOM_AVATAR_URL_PREFIX) {
|
||||
urlPref = interfaceConfig.RANDOM_AVATAR_URL_PREFIX;
|
||||
urlSuf = interfaceConfig.RANDOM_AVATAR_URL_SUFFIX;
|
||||
}
|
||||
else {
|
||||
urlPref = 'https://robohash.org/';
|
||||
urlSuf = ".png?size=200x200";
|
||||
}
|
||||
|
||||
return urlPref + avatarId + urlSuf;
|
||||
}
|
||||
|
|
Loading…
Reference in New Issue